SAINTFIELD GOLF CLASSIC

Back in 2003 First Saintfield sent a team to Brazil to support aspects of “church planting.” As a means of fund raising I decided to organise a Golf Outing at Rockmount Golf Club. Since then each year on the last Monday of May we have had what is now known as the “Saintfield Golf Classic.”

Each year a different charity has been supported by this means i.e:
2003 Brazil (Church Planting)
2004 Philippines (Helping Hands Ministries) & Sri Lanka (Lotus Buds Children’s Home)
2005 Romania (Project Romania)
2006 Russia (Athletes in Action)
2007 Kenya (Give & Take Appeal)

We supported Give and Take Appeal, Kenya this year after hearing Ken Finlay speak so passionately about his experiences and the living conditions of people, children in particular in Kenya.

Let me quote from Ken, “Growing up anywhere brings its share of problems, but growing up in a place like East Africa (Kenya) is a struggle that is beyond imagination. Death is common, 20% of African children do not reach the age of 6 years. Life is hard and yet most of the world is unaware of their plight. They are amongst the voiceless of the world, needing others to speak on their behalf.”

Ken and his friends have approached the matter at three levels:
• By supporting and financing the education of 526 Aids orphans at Manyaka Primary School.
• Providing financial assistance to the Children’s Rescue Centre which deals with the welfare of abandoned children.
• Supplying materials and finance to Kapsaya Medical Centre.
